Prevention and Treatment Effect of Escherichia coli Phage BP16 on Chicken Colibacillosis

Abstract: 【Objective】 The study was aimed to investigate the effect of Escherichia coli phage BP16 on the prevention and treatment of chicken colibacillosis caused by O2 serotype avian pathogenic Escherichia coli (APEC) and the optimal therapeutic dose of phage BP16.【Method】 The fresh culture of O2 serotype APEC was diluted 5×1010, 5×109, 5×108, 5×107 and 5×106 CFU/mL 5 concentration gradients to determine the 50% lethal dose (LD50) of APEC and determine its infection dose.13 kinds of commonly used drug disks with antibacterial or bactericidal effects on Gram-negative bacteria were selected for drug sensitivity test, and the positive control drugs were selected.The sterility and safety of phage lysate were determined by sterility test and safety test for subsequent tests.80 chicks were randomly divided into 5 experimental groups and 3 control groups.The experimental groups was intraperitoneally injected with Escherichia coli phage BP16 at different time before and after challenge, and the three control groups were intraperitoneally injected with florfenicol, Escherichia coli bacterial solution and normal saline respectively.The other conditions were the same.They were kept for 7 d, and the mortality of chicks was recorded, to evaluate the prevention and treatment effect of Escherichia coli phage BP16 on experimental chickens artificially infected with Escherichia coli.【Result】 The LD50 of O2 serotype Escherichia coli was 1.5×108 CFU/mL, florfenicol was selected as the positive control drug.The phage lysate was sterile and the phage suspension was safe for chicks and could be used in subsequent control tests.The use of phages in chickens 6 h before Escherichia coli infection could effectively prevent colibacillosis.The use of phage from the same time of infection to 6 h after infection could effectively treat colibacillosis, and the phage treatment effect was better than florfenicol.When the challenge dose of Escherichia coli was 1.5×108 CFU, the phage treatment dose was 1.5×109 PFU had the best therapeutic effect.【Conclusion】 Escherichia coli phage BP16 could prevent and treat colibacillosis.This study provided a scientific basis for the further application of phage to prevent and treat colibacillosis and the development of Escherichia coli phage preparation.
